Tricks and tips to get the optimal Nags Head rental home experience:

Money saving strategies:

  • Summer is the most expensive season in the Nags Head area. To find the best rental for your budget, we highly recommend reserving in Spring or Fall. You'll enjoy lower rental rates, better selection, warm weather and the absence of large crowds at Nags Head restaurants, beaches, and activities. Many vacationers use this method to reserve larger homes, or to reserve an oceanfront rental that would otherwise be unavailable during the Summer. Speaking of the off-season, don't overlook the holidays for a Nags Head vacation! Who wouldn't love a holiday on the coast? Christmas, Thanksgiving, and New Years Eve are great times to gather with friends and family at the beach.
  • Book your vacation home as soon as possible. Rental schedules often become available twelve months in advance (or in September just after the Summer season ends). Many families book their Summer rentals during Thanksgiving, Christmas, and New Years Eve gatherings. Book before these holidays for best selection.
  • Active Duty and veterans of the US Armed forces may qualify for special discounts. Be sure to ask your prospective property owner if your group qualifies for a special rate.
  • Booking websites typically offer their guests an option to purchase trip insurance. Trip insurance, which will generally cost between 1% - 5% of the base booking price, offers visitors reimbursement of costs for any missed trip time as a result of personal medical-related issues or weather disasters, as well as ensuing additional hurricane evacuation costs, such as an unexpected hotel stay or extra fuel expenses. Trip insurance might be a a life-saver if the unforeseen occurs. Ask your host for more information.
  • Look for your local visitors guide when you check-in. If your rental home doesn't have one, you can find them at local shops and fuel stations. In addition to great information, visitors guides have offers and deals for nearby attractions, tours, restaurants, and shops.

How to select the perfect vacation home:

  • Choose your dates and budget.
  • Note the number bedrooms and what type of bedroom configuration you need. Kimberly's Kottage: Oceanside, Private Pool has 5 bedrooms and 5 bathrooms. If you need a larger or smaller rental, use our rental home search.
  • Precise descriptions of bedrooms and bed counts & types is usually accessible on booking websites. Otherwise, email or call the property management company before you reserve the vacation home. Note that most properties list the maximum guest capacity, which typically includes pull-out couches and bunk beds.
  • If there's a particular Nags Head attraction you long to visit, browse rentals that are either close by, or those that cater especially to your needs.
  • Proper accessibility amenities can make or break a vacation for persons with disabilities. Make certain to inquire about specialized equipment and wheel chair accessibility.
  • Do your family pets travel with you? Many vacation homes allow animals, but guidelines and restrictions apply. Allowable pet type, breed, and size are often limited. Remember to ask your host before booking, and study your agreement thoroughly! Additional fees or costs could be applied to your agreement.

Know before you go:

  • Add the host's contact information to your phone. Take a copy of arrival/departure procedures.
  • Document any damages to the property upon arrival, and immediately contact the owner. We specifically recommend texts and e-mails, as they usually contain time stamps that can be useful if a dispute is filed.
  • Ask questions. You may need instructions for a hot tub, television set or appliance. Contact your host. They are there to help! A brief phone call can prevent many difficulties.
  • Be a good neighbor! You wouldn't like loud visitors bothering your home life. Practice the golden rule for common sense. Happy residents may even recommend great restaurants and places you would have not otherwise known about!
  • Don't forget to... Ask a local! Locals can usually point you in the right direction. Who better to ask where to order the best nachos, have a great night out, or the best spots for crabbing?
  • Ensure you protect the property owner (and your stuff!) by keeping the rental locked up when you are away, just like you would at home.
  • Don't leave anything behind! Before you drive away, take a walk through the rental to make sure you've collected everything. Remember to check bathrooms, dressers, and closets for hidden treasure. Clean out the refrigerator and take any leftovers home.
  • Go through the rental a final time and keep an eye out for any damage. We recommend inspecting the property with the host whenever possible. If the manager isn't available, take video of the rental to record its condition at check-out.
  • Did you have a fantastic vacation? Most rental management companies make it easy for clients to provide comments. If your property and/or property management company was great, they would love to hear it. If anything was out of order and they failed to correct it within reason, or if the vacation rental wasn't as described, you'll want to make a note as part of your review.
